India Blakely scored a career-high 24 points, while Normesha Pitts put up 16 points and 6 rebounds to beat Southern University at New Orleans (LA.) 85-75.
The Golden Tigers traveled to New Orleans to face the Knights and came out with a win to give Tuskegee a 3-2 record. Genesis Adams improved on her shooting percentage from last game’s 70% shooting to 75% (6-of-8) from the floor contributing 14 points and nine rebounds.
Sha'Quanta Pettis’ 24 point effort was not enough to overcome the Golden Tiger attack. The Golden Tigers shot 53% (8-of-15 3PFG) from the arc with Normesha Pitts making four of four, three in the 2nd quarter which gave the Golden Tigers a 50-43 lead going into halftime.
In the start of the second half, India Blakely contributed 9 points to grow Tuskegee’s lead to 17 points, the biggest lead of the game. Lena Yoonis shot 71% (5-of-7) and finished with eight rebounds.
